Slope Hydroseeding in Ventura County, CA

Slope hydroseeding is a process that involves applying a mixture of seed, mulch, fertilizer, and water to steep or uneven terrain to promote healthy grass growth. This method is often used for landscaping projects such as stabilizing slopes, restoring erosion-prone areas, or preparing hillside properties for new lawns. Property owners typically request hydroseeding services when they want a quick, effective way to establish grass on challenging slopes or difficult terrain, ensuring erosion control and a lush appearance.

Before requesting hydroseeding, homeowners should consider the condition of the soil, the slope's steepness, and the type of grass best suited for the area’s climate and use. It’s also helpful to understand the importance of proper site preparation, such as grading or clearing debris, to maximize seed success. Clarifying these details can ensure the service aligns with the property’s specific needs and results in a stable, attractive landscape.

Project Types

Common Slope Hydroseeding Jobs

Steep slope stabilization - hydroseeding helps prevent erosion on hilly or uneven terrain.

Lawn and yard restoration - quick and effective seed application for damaged or bare spots.

Erosion control projects - reduces soil loss on slopes and landscaped areas.

Large-scale landscape projects - covers extensive areas efficiently for new or renovated lawns.

Commercial and residential hillside landscaping - enhances the appearance and stability of sloped properties.

Revegetation for disturbed sites - restores vegetation after construction or land clearing.

Slope Hydroseeding Questions

What areas are suitable for hydroseeding? Hydroseeding is effective on slopes, large lawns, and disturbed soil areas needing quick grass coverage.

Is hydroseeding suitable for erosion control? Yes, hydroseeding helps stabilize soil and prevent erosion on slopes and bare ground.

What types of grass can be used in hydroseeding? A variety of grass seeds can be applied, including those suited for climate and soil conditions in Ventura County.

How long does it take for hydroseeded areas to establish? Typically, grass begins to sprout within a week or two, with full coverage developing over several weeks.
